Ⅰ 8051单片机内的ROM容量有多大有哪几个特殊的程序入口地址
8051单片机内的ROM容量有4KB,但现在很多都是16至64KB,也称为51单片机。其特殊的程序入口地址主要有:复位后地址0000和5个中断源的中断程序入口地址。
Ⅱ C51单片机内部RAM多大,有的书上说128B,有的书上说256B,弄得我晕了都。
在 51 系列单片机内部的字节单元,共有 256 个地址。
分为低 128 字节、高 128 字节。
其中:
低 128 字节,是“片内 RAM”;
高 128 字节,是“特殊功能寄存器 SFR”,必须“直接寻址”。
-------
对于 52 系列,在高 128 字节,增加了“片内 RAM”,则必须“间接寻址”。
-------
SFR,其地址与“高 128 的片内 RAM”地址相同,
但是,寻址方法不同,操作的目的地,就不同。
所以,SFR,不属于片内 RAM。
Ⅲ 51单片机中rom和ram
不是P0和P1,而是P0(地址低8位)和P2(地址高8位),这是实地址空间,也就是可以扩展到64K,物理RAM或ROM都可以达到64K,他们是相互独立的,访问ROM和RAM的指令分别是MOVC和MOVX,所以不会造成混乱。算法就如你所说2的16次方。
Ⅳ 80c51单片机的RAMROM储存空间有多少
摘要 80C51的ROM和RAM地址空间都是0000H~FFFFH。
Ⅳ 51子系列单片机片内RAM容量多大,分为哪几大区域
51系列单片机片内RAM容量介绍如下:
1、 51系列,00H~7FH,分三大块,00H~1FH为工作寄存器区,20H~2FH为位寄存器区,30H~7FH为用户存储器区。
2、 52系列,00H~0FFH,分四大块,前三大块与51系列相同,第四大块80H~FFH为扩展用户存储器区,与特殊功能寄存器区地址重合。
3、STC系列单片机,很多都有512B到几K的扩展RAM区,供用户使用。
Ⅵ STC89C58 和52 RAM、ROM分别有多大
51单片机默认的内部RAM只有128字节,52单片机增加至256字节,STC89C52增加到512字节,STC89C54、55、58、516等增加到1280字节。 STC89C52 ROM是8K的,STC89C58 ROM是32k的。
Ⅶ 89C51和89C52单片机的内部RAM和ROM分别是多少字节
AT89C51, RAM=128B, ROM=4KB
AT89C52,RAM=256B,ROM=8KB, 高的128字节RAM只能间接寻址,如果用C编译器还好,如果用汇编语言使用高128字节麻烦些。
Ⅷ 51单片机的ROM有多大
51单片机的ROM到底有多大这要分两个情况:
第一,内部ROM,无论是EPROM、EEPROM、FLASH等等,随型号是不同的,从1K到64K都有。
第二,51单片机的整个ROM空间是64K,因为51的地址有16位,所以不采取其他措施,只能访问64K的ROM空间。
Ⅸ stc89c52单片机的RAM和ROM分别是多大谢谢
stc89c52单片机的RAM是512字节,ROM是8K字节
Ⅹ 单片机中的rom和ram是怎么分配的,各有多大
单片机中ROM和RAM地址是重叠的,但物理空间不一样,通过指令的不同来访问不同的存储空间,以51为例,ROM空间和RAM空间各位64K,访问ROM用MOVC指令,访问RAM用MOVX执行。当然,还有一部分内部RAM也就是寄存器,使用MOV指令访问。